Ni Hao! Hello!

Greetings, Honorable Visitor!

I am Bai Hu and I am happy to welcome you to the Mei Hui Teahouse - the finest establishment in Limehouse. The young lady there to your right is Dan Dan and she will be happy to serve you some tea. May I recommend our gunpowder green tea? It is refreshing and has a restorative effect on your health.

Here you are... This is the best table in the house. If you would like something to eat with your tea, the dim sum cart will be along shortly. You must try the stuffed bao buns. They really are quite magnificent. It is my job to know these things after all, for I am the manager. The owner, Mr. Long, will permit nothing but the finest to be served in his teahouse.

Hmmm...what was that? Is Mr. Long a criminal? You must have been reading too many sensational newspaper articles! You aren't with Scotland Yard are you? Ah, I thought not for you are too polite, but it would not matter if you were. We would serve you nonetheless.

Policemen are frequent visitors here. They turn the place upside down several times a month, muttering things about Triads. Such rumours are quite unfounded, I assure you. We run a honest business here.

baihupeke1
Ah, here comes our ambassador, Shi Shi. He is what you English call a Pekingese. He was a gift to me from the Dowager Empress Tzu-Hsi. He was raised by her own hand and, though he lives far from his homeland now, he has never forgotten that he is royalty. Hmmm? How did a humble teahouse manager come to have an Imperial Pekingese? My aren't you a cheeky one! Let me remind you of an old proverb from my country: Listen twice, talk once. Now, do please enjoy your tea.


The squalor of Limehouse is that strange squalor of the East which seems to conceal vicious splendour. There is an air of something unrevealed in those narrow streets of shuttered houses, each one of which appears to be hugging its own dreadful little secret… you might open a filthy door and find yourself in a palace sweet with joss-sticks, where queer things happen in a mist of smoke……The silence grips you, almost persuading you that behind it is something which you are always on the verge of discovering; some mystery of vice or of beauty, or of terror and cruelty.
H.V. Morton, The Nights of London, 1926
